Released in the dynamic cinematic landscape of 2017, Respect emerges as a significant entry in the Music, Drama, Crime domain. The narrative core of the film focuses on a sophisticated exploration of Hendrix dreams of hip-hop greatness, but he’s spiraling down a rabbit-hole of crime and poverty until he meets Doc, an old poet still haunted by his martial law past.
